Does White Vinegar Remove Rust?

Does White Vinegar Remove Rust?

Rust is a form of corrosion that occurs when metals are oxidized. Oxidation occurs when oxygen comes into direct contact with metal parts for extended periods of time. Even though rust looks intimidating to tackle, the simplest household item has the power to remove rust: vinegar.

How to Get Dried Milk Off of Walls

How to Get Dried Milk Off of Walls

Milk splashes may go unnoticed for a long time, particularly on white walls. Once the milk dries, it leaves a tough, sour-smelling stain that can’t be removed with a simple wiping. You can soften and pick up dried milk with a bit of persistence and normal household cleaning products.
